| February 26, 2008 | | Port of Miami suffered a second-year decline of 9.5 percent in container cargo volume in 2007 | Port Everglades surpassed the Port of Miami for container cargo volume in 2007. The cause is due to traffic jams in downtown Miami to and from the port. There is a proposed tunnel to bypass downtown traffic and connect the port and nearby interstate highways. This will hopefully bring cargo volume back to the Port of Miami. The final agreement should be signed this year and the tunnel will be in operation in 2013. | | |
